My review:

The author lives in Norwich and teaches and speaks throughout the area about writing in general as well as his own work. And his books are each very different, but heavily influenced by his love of poetry. The first one I read was for teenagers called 'Wild East'. This book, 'About to Fall Apart' is his most recent novel, for adults, published last month.

The story takes place over one weekend. Aidy has had a run-in at work, and wonders whether he will have a job to go back to on Monday, but for now he has plenty of other things to think about.

He is working on his entry for a creative writing competition, is spending time with his three children (from three different relationships), and he's seeking to meet his birth mother to learn more about his background, living in Ireland and being mixed heritage. He has a lot going on.

His story is told as a stream of consciousness where line breaks indicate punctuation. It's very powerful and completely enthralling, both in discovering Aidy's life, hopes and thoughts, and also about his writing experience. I loved it.
